6 Easy Ways To Instantly Improve The Mood Of Your Home

Science states that your home has direct impacts on your mood. Whether it is your bedroom, living room, or office, they can initiate stress or improve your mood. Certain factors, however, can help to improve the condition of your home, thereby improving your mood.

Thankfully, you don’t have to spend money to achieve this.

Clean Up The Mess

The appearance of your home, whether dirty or clean, can have a high impact on your mood. The odor from dirty utensils, un-emptied dustbin, and pet’s poop directly affects how you feel and behave. Clutter, on the other hand, can cause accidents, thereby affecting your mood. For that reason, instantly improve your mood by cleaning up all the mess.  Better still; attend to areas you’ve not attended to for a long time, for instance, under the bed, sofas, and fridges. Additionally, find out more if you need help with professional maids.

Give Your Wall A New Look

You can use colors to convey a specific message. For example, a red rose conveys love. Likewise, the color of your walls will significantly determine how you and your loved ones feel.

So, it’s wise to choose wall colors wisely. For example, green is said to relieve stress and make you feel cheerful.   It would be good in a living room. For a bedroom, consider blue as it enhances a calm spirit, which enhances good sleep. Nonetheless, always consider the color of other things in your house, for instance, furniture, ceiling, and curtains. Use collaborating colors as crashing colors would equally affect your mood negatively.

Change The House Set-Up

Small things matter, too. Seeing your home the same way all years would make you bored. You don’t have to bring new sofas, tables, or curtains (if you don’t have enough money for that!). But you can change the arrangement of the existing furniture and make your home look new.

Allow Enough Light In The Room

Darkness has a way of causing fear and anxiety in us. It is associated with insecurity, too. Light, on the other hand, boosts the mood, thus making us feel safe, relaxed, and able to focus. Such positive feelings increase the level of serotonin.

Hence, ensure there’s enough lighting in your home at night, especially around the gate and corridors. During the day, open the windows. If you have blinds, clean them to allow maximum light into your home.

Play Cool Music

Research shows that music will relieve not only the mind but also the body. Some hospitals use it in rooms where patients are tormented by severe pain to calm them down. Unfortunately, not all kinds of music have this ability. Quiet, slow music is what causes calmness. For a happy mood, however, listen to songs that cause happiness. The mood you need determines the music to choose.

Bring Green Home

Natural elements in the home, such as plants, are said to reduce stress. Research shows that plants have the ability to eliminate up to 87 percent of toxins in the air. This happens every 24 hours. Such toxins affect your mood and raise your stress levels.  So, plant indoor plants such as aloe Vera and lavender for an improved mood.

Why Get a Home Appraisal in Toronto

You may be applying for a home loan through banks or third-party financiers. In this case, your lenders may require a home appraisal of the property before they approve. Know more about the process of mortgage application on this site here. This is a typical process regardless of whether you are buying a new house or you’re in the process of refinancing your existing mortgage in Toronto.

A certified and licensed appraiser does home appraisals, and he’s the person who can tell the current value of your future house. This is an assessment based on the current market in Toronto, recent sales in the community, and an in-depth analysis of the property.

Many lenders may require a full appraisal report to help determine the risk of granting a home buyer loan. This home will serve as collateral if the borrower cannot pay the monthly mortgage and defaults out of the loan. It’s just the way of lenders to ensure that the liability is not going to be big compared to the house’s overall value.

Is Appraisal Different from House Inspection?

Both of these processes are essential in buying a property in Toronto. However, inspections and appraisals have different purposes.

When it comes to a home inspection, the contractor will check the attics, basements, roofs, and overall property condition. There will be photographs taken from top to bottom, and there will be reports about the plumbing, electrical wires, and the state of the appliances. There can be repair recommendations after the accurate description.

On the other hand, appraising a property is knowing more about its home value. The experts in Metrowide Appraisal can give you an accurate value on your home’s worth with the help of research and current market prices in your area. These people don’t make repair recommendations, but they can tell you why your home has increased in value in the last few years.

Factors that Can Affect the Value

Location

In the real estate industry, location is always an essential factor in assessing the value. A mansion in a shabby and decrepit place is valued lesser than a townhouse in a metropolitan area. The location is one of the factors that will dictate the worth and the amount of time it will take to resell the property.

It’s not necessarily just the neighborhood that will be assessed. The evaluation has more to do with the location of the specific lot in the area. The factor of a house that’s located in a peaceful cul de sac is going to be valued higher than a property that’s near a noisy hydrofield or major roadway.

Property’s Square Footage

The square footage is another thing that the appraiser is looking at when assessing the value. Read more about the calculation of square footage here: https://www.bankrate.com/real-estate/determine-square-footage-of-home/. They will want to know every livable space in the area, whether extensions can be made, the number of stories allowed, and more.

It’s important to know that the square footage will affect your home’s overall value, and this can determine the amount of property taxes that you’ll pay, so you may want to ensure that the figures for the square footage are accurate and coincide with your public records.

How to Flip Houses for Profit

Are you ready to start flipping houses for profit?

Learning real estate can be challenging. It’s not always simple, it is a lot of hard work and needs a lot of capital. To flip houses you need to buy them at a reasonable cost, make all the necessary renovations, and hope that you will make all that money back and more.

It’s a tall order, and it takes dedication and drive to succeed. You also need very good financial skills.

These are some of the factors that will make you successful but they are not all the factors that will come into play. Here is a more detailed look at what it takes to be successful at flipping houses for a profit.

How Much Money Do You Have?

Before you even begin flipping houses you need to take stock of your financial situation. You need to know how much money you have to invest in a real estate transaction and whether you would need to bring investors on board.

Finding the right investors will mean having to sell your vision and ideas to other people. However, if you have a lot of money upfront people are more likely to back your idea.

As mentioned, having your own money will make you more attractive to investors. However, this doesn’t mean that you can’t get people to help you if you have no funds of your own.

If you present your plan in an organized and systematic way to the right people you can get funding. There are many joint venture partners out there who have a lot of money to invest and they are willing to take a chance if your plan seems promising.

When you have partners you have to split the profits but when you are just getting started this is better than nothing.

Start Building a Team

Once you have sorted out how you will get the money to start flipping houses, the next thing you need to do is to assemble a team. This is a team that will help you to find fix up and sell houses.

This team is your dream team and the higher the quality and expertise of the people you bring on board the more success you are likely to have.

Assembling a team is important because you will not be able to do everything on your own. So creating your group of experts is the best way to realize your goals as quickly as possible.

Your team should consist of moneylenders, insurance specialists, real estate brokers, contractors, architects, and accountants to name a few. With a team like this in your corner, it will be easier for you to get everything done faster.

Find a Home to Flip

Finding a property to flip is a challenge, to say the least. This may be more or less difficult based on the geographic location that you are targeting.

What you’re looking for is a house that you can buy at a low price, fix up quickly and relatively cheap, and sell it at a higher price to make a profit. This is where your house flipping team comes into play.

If you have a good real estate agent on your team they will be able to help you find houses that are suitable for flipping. The key here is to find a property that does not need expensive repairs.

There are times when you can buy properties that need extensive repairs. You should only do this if renovating it will give it a lot more equity. This equity should be enough for you to make a substantial profit.

Calculate Everything

Initially, you want to do a quick analysis of whether or not the home will bring in the profits you desire. It is okay in this initial stage to do some rough calculations.

However, if the rough calculations seem promising it is time to dive deeper. Diving deeper means that you determine the price the house will sell for when it is fixed. This is called after repair value.

The next step is to subtract the repair costs, your monthly carrying cost, and the purchase price to find out how much profit is left. If after doing the math it looks like it will be a profitable venture then you can go ahead and purchase the property.

Monitor Repairs Closely

It is easy to just leave it up to your contractor to do all the work of handling and supervising the repairs. However, this is not a good idea. This is the part you should manage and monitor as closely as possible.

It is easy for things to go over budget in these situations. When you make your presence felt throughout the entire renovation process it usually ensures that things are done properly and on schedule.

Overextending yourself by going beyond what the budget allows you to is the quickest way to lose money while flipping houses. However, do not spend so much of your time supervising the renovation that you ignore the other important parts of flipping a house.

Make sure that the insurance payments are up to date, and that town taxes and utilities are in order. You will also need to be realistic about how fast you can sell the house. The faster you sell it the fewer additional expenses you will accrue.

The bottom line is you need to find a house, renovate it as fast as you possibly can, get it on the market, and sell it quickly.

Ready for Business

Knowing exactly what to do and having a systematic and planned approach is the best way to succeed at flipping houses. Making a profit is dependent on the team you put together and how you monitor the entire process.

Communication between you and your team is critical throughout the flipping process since everything needs to be coordinated. Keeping a close eye on everything, especially your budget is the only way to ensure success.

A Useful Guide to Dryer Vent Cleaning

Are your clothes soggy when removed from the dryer? Do you feel a burning smell coming out from the unit? Well, the vent of your dryer is most likely clogged and requires immediate cleaning.

Exhaust vents become easily blocked due to lint accumulation, which is why homeowners need to clean the trap after each use. These ducts should be cleaned a few times annually by using a vacuum cleaner and a long brush. Homeowners can use a residential dryer vent cleaning service for a thorough cleaning and inspection of clothes dryers.

The following guide will introduce you to the common causes and warning signs of clogged vents, as well as some useful cleaning tips.

Common causes of a clogged vent

The accumulation of debris and lint is unquestionably the most frequent cause of clogged dryer vents. Such buildup prevents the flow of gasses and hot air from the appliance to the outside. The longer these gases are impeded from leaving the unit, the higher the chances of household fire.

Moreover, failing to clean the lint filter is another cause of a blocked outlet. These filters are supposed to be cleaned after each use of the dryer to prevent lint from reaching the exhaust duct. Otherwise, lint will penetrate the filter and gradually block the vent. Cleaning the lint trap takes no more than several minutes but it saves homeowners plenty of time on dealing with blocked ducts.

Another reason why dryer vents clog frequently is the presence of foreign objects in the lint trap. Household residents are often negligent when it comes to emptying their pockets before doing laundry. Consequently, it happens for coins, keys, and other small objects to enter the lint trap and find their way into the duct. Sparing a few moments for emptying the pockets of clothes prior to putting them in the dryer is essential for preventing clogged vents.

Warning signs

Dryers warn homeowners in numerous ways about the dirtiness of exhaust vents, reminding them about their obligation to clean them. For instance, units requiring a longer time for clothes to dry indicate lint buildup. Not only will your laundry remain wet, but also the energy bill costs will keep on increasing. The appliance uses more energy to perform its function instead of using the standard number of cycles. Check out this page for some practical tips about cleaning lint from a dryer.

Even though dryers produce a significant amount of heat to dry the laundry, excessive heat is a warning sign of a dirty exhaust duct. In case the unit and your clothes are overly hot after the completion of the last cycle, it means you should have the vent cleaned. Also, it’s common for homeowners to sense a burning smell or a musty odor coming from the appliance.

Ultimately, the flammable nature of lint is capable of triggering a household fire. After showing the above-mentioned warning signs, a fire might start in the vent and spread throughout the house. Make sure you avoid such a disaster by cleaning the dryer vent at least once annually.

How to clean it?

In order to clean the dryer vent efficiently, one is supposed to gather the right tools before rolling up the sleeves. You’d need a vacuum cleaner with a hose attachment, a special brush with long bristles, a drill, a flashlight, and screwdrivers. Once you have the necessary tools, it’s time to locate the duct.

The only way to have the ventilation system of this appliance thoroughly cleaned is by locating it and finding its exit point. Most units have the exhaust duct located in the back of the appliance, connected to ductwork via a metal pipe. The exit vent, through which hot air and gases are removed, is located in the lower part of houses.

Afterward, make sure you disconnect the dryer by unplugging it from the socket for better safety. In the case of gas dryers, you need to switch off the gas valve before cleaning. The vent pipe is also supposed to be disconnected in order to pull the unit further from the wall. Nevertheless, homeowners are advised not to reposition gas units so as to prevent gas leaks. The following link, https://www.thespruce.com/disconnect-move-and-install-clothes-dryer-2145850, includes some useful tips about disconnecting, moving, and installing a clothes dryer.

Once you remove the lint trap filter, it’s time to vacuum it by using a vacuum with a long hose. After vacuuming, make sure you clean the filter one more time with the help of a long brush. Make sure no debris is left in the cavity by repeating the vacuuming and brushing procedure as many times as necessary. Don’t forget to vacuum the bristles of the brush after using it to remove all traces of lint.

The following step of the journey is cleaning the ductwork. Use your flashlight to check for any stuck items inside the vent, such as garments or rags. After making sure there are no objects inside the duct, use a round brush to clean this section. The brush should be moved in a rotating manner and moved back and forth multiple times. The procedure has to be repeated until all dirt and debris is eliminated from the vent.

After cleaning the ductwork, use the vacuum cleaner to remove all lint on the floor of your laundry room. Then, the unit is supposed to be back to its previous condition. All ductworks should be reattached with clamps, tightened with the help of a screwdriver. Don’t forget to plug the cord into the socket or turn on the gas valve for the appliance to be completely functional.

The ultimate step is making sure the dryer works properly by doing a trial run. Following the process of cleaning, your unit will be more powerful, utility bills will be lower, and clothes will no longer be soggy when taken out of the dryer.

The Cost Of Refinancing A Mortgage

In the beginning stages of buying a home, it is quite simple to determine whether or not a home is affordable. All you need to know is your annual income, your down payment, and your debt month-to-month. From there you simply input your information into a mortgage affordability calculator and you will get a pretty good idea on what you can afford. However, what if your financial situation changes after that? What if interest rates fall to record low rates?

Regardless of the scenario, a mortgage refinance should be considered. The cost of refinancing a mortgage depends on the interest rate, credit score, lender, and loan amount. If homeowners can pressure lenders to compete for their business, they are more likely to obtain a better mortgage refinancing deal.

Closing charges in a mortgage include credit costs, appraisal fees, points (which are an optional cost to reduce the interest rate over time), insurance and taxes, escrow and title expenses, and lender costs.  If there is enough equity in the property to cover closing costs and fees at the time of refinancing, the homeowner can opt to add them to their current mortgage balance. Cash may also be used to pay closing costs in the lender’s preferred scenario if the buyer wants to decrease the loan amount.

Residents who have a no-cost mortgage can save money on future mortgage payments by taking out a higher rate. Closing costs on a mortgage (excluding homeowners insurance, interest, and taxes) are paid for by the mortgage originator, who receives a rebate from the lending institution that finances the loan.

Title and Escrow Fees

The owner’s and lender’s title insurance premiums will be included in escrow fees. The title insurance will not only protect the owner but also the lender by covering a clean title and ensuring that the people with legal authority to transfer ownership of the property are actually doing so. In certain situations, the insurance policy also safeguards you against forgery or fraud.

The majority of homeowners who refinance already have a policy of title insurance, which they do not want to pay for again. Be mindful that lenders, as well as property owners, are covered by insurance. A new insurance policy is required as a result of the refinancing procedure. With the aid of a title firm, consumers who want to refinance may save money on title costs and titles.

Escrow fees are service expenses incurred by the title company, which acts as an impartial third party. They also ensure that those involved in the deal do as promised and facilitate the transaction itself.

The costs of the closing attorney, recording fees for documents handled outside of your state, document preparation, and notary charges are all included in this number.

Lending Costs

In general, “garbage fees” are the costs charged by the lender to fund and process a mortgage. They may be referred to by a variety of names, and in general, they can be grouped together and generally known as “garbage fees.” There are a number of costs when acquiring a mortgage, many of which may be covered by your lender. These expenses include processing, underwriting, document preparation, as well as administrative and funding charges. Mortgage interest and taxes, along with wire and flood certifications, are all extra lending expenses. These costs are generally imposed by lenders, with homeowners paying between $650 and $850 for such coverage.

Points

Points fall into two categories: discount fees, which are prepaid interest paid upfront, and origination fees. The mortgage interest rate is lowered with discount costs, which are essentially prepaid interest that a homeowner pays in advance. The seller is responsible for all closing costs and other fees, which include the cost of the loan. The borrower pays these amounts directly to a mortgage originator or escrow company. During a transaction, originators collect fees from borrowers to compensate them for their time and effort spent on obtaining financing for the loan. These fees are typically higher than interest rates. One percent of the total mortgage amount is worth one point.

Fees For Appraiser

The appraisal fee for a home will vary according to whether it is an investment property, what type of property it is, and whether it will be owner-occupied (i.e., the homeowner intends to live there). The average cost for a simple single-family condominium, townhouse, or tract home is between $300 and $400. Typically, an operating income statement and a rental survey are required, as well as the appraisal, which might add on $200 to $300.

Fees for Late Payments and Other Charges

The cost of an investigation into a homeowner’s credit history obtained through any of the three credit agencies may range from $25 to $65 per married couple or person. Consumers who have a strong credit history might be able to obtain higher rates by correcting any of the information on the credit reports.

Insurance Payments

The homeowner’s insurance policy should be up to date when the new mortgage is closed. Replacement cost coverage is the minimum required by the lender. Some lenders demand that a homeowner’s insurance policy be in effect for at least four months after the first mortgage payment date. Owners should also double-check with their insurance companies to ensure that an extra payment versus a yearly one is permissible. However, if you cancel within the first year, they will not be charged anything. Otherwise, they may be required to pay in advance for another year.

In certain regions, lenders may demand that homeowners have policies to cover potential risks, such as earthquakes or flooding. Each geological hazard zone is established by the Federal Emergency Management Agency (FEMA). Therefore appraisers may quickly see whether the property is in one of these zones simply by consulting the most up-to-date geologic hazard map.

Taxes

The lender will demand that all outstanding or defaulting property taxes be paid at the mortgage closing, whether they are paid on an annual or semiannual basis. Prior to closing, property tax payments may be required, depending on the circumstances, for borrowers who are refinancing during the period when their property taxes are due but have not yet been paid. During this time, the property taxes are recognized as a legal lien on the mortgaged property.

It’s critical for homeowners to remember that if they fall within the specified period, they should not pay their property taxes outside of escrow. The county may delay the listing of payment as received if you mail a check instead of making an electronic transfer. Their title company couldn’t verify that the initial payment was received and recorded by the county, the homeowner is required to pay their taxes twice in escrow. The homeowner would receive an extra payment, but the process is really simple to avoid.
